Josephine County, Oregon, renowned for its stunning landscapes and recreational offerings, includes the world-famous Rogue River within its 1,641 square miles. Established in 1856, it serves over 87,500 residents through various services such as community development, public health, law enforcement, and recreation.
The county government operates under a home-rule charter, empowering voters to shape their local governance. The Board of County Commissioners oversees the administration, striving to deliver high-quality services to all community members.
